Swimming & Fun on the Water

Dozens of pristine inland lakes in Northern Michigan are perfect for swimming, rafting, kayaking, and lazy afternoons on a pontoon boat. Otsego Lake, just minutes from Gaylord, is a local favorite. Its sandy shoreline and clear water make it ideal for families looking to splash around or simply soak up the sun. 

For those who want to explore beyond the shoreline, canoeing and kayaking along the Sturgeon River Preserve or the untouched Pigeon River State Forest offer a more peaceful, nature-immersed experience as you glide past the forested banks and spot wildlife along the way. Whether you're seeking adventure or are a parent watching little ones build sandcastles on the beach, Northern Michigan's lakes turn an ordinary summer afternoon into a memory that lasts.

Vineyards & Wine-Tasting

Northern Michigan has earned its reputation as one of the Midwest’s premier wine regions, and early summer is the ideal time to explore it. Thanks to the surrounding lakes, the region’s climate produces exceptional grapes across the Old Mission and Leelanau Peninsulas, making them popular places for wineries.

In early summer, the vines are lush, and the tasting room patios are open, all without the peak-season crowds. This creates a relaxed, unhurried environment where stunning views of the vineyards serve as your backdrop.

Gaylord Farmers Market

Starting in late May, you can shop like a local on Saturday mornings at the Gaylord Farmer’s Market. Peruse fresh produce and artisanal goods you can’t find anywhere else.

Mackinac Island's Annual Lilac Festival

Just a short trip from Gaylord, MI, Mackinac Island comes alive each June with its annual Lilac Festival. Wander through this car-free, historically rich island as the sweet scent of blooming lilacs fills the air, then explore its iconic landmarks and indulge in the locally famous fudge.

Tips for Planning Your
Early Summer Getaway
to Northern Michigan

Northern Michigan's most beloved destinations fill up fast in early summer, so book accommodations (and ferry tickets) well in advance. Pack layers, as mornings and evenings near the lake can be cool. If you're visiting Mackinac Island, leave the car behind and embrace getting around by bike or horse-drawn carriage. Check local festival calendars before you go, since towns like Gaylord often host unique events that can make your getaway more memorable.
